What is libgmerlin-avdec2

libgmerlin-avdec2 is:

Gmerlin_avdecoder is a general purpose media decoding library. It was written as a support library for gmerlin, but it can also be used by other applications. You don’t even need gmerlin installed, only gavl.

This package provides the shared object necessary to run an application using Gmerlin_avdecoder.

There are three methods to install libgmerlin-avdec2 on Ubuntu. We can use apt-get, apt and aptitude. In the following sections we will describe each method. You can choose one of them.

Install libgmerlin-avdec2 Using apt-get

Update apt database with apt-get using the following command.

sudo apt-get update

After updating apt database, We can install libgmerlin-avdec2 using apt-get by running the following command:

sudo apt-get -y install libgmerlin-avdec2

Install libgmerlin-avdec2 Using apt

Update apt database with apt using the following command.

sudo apt update

After updating apt database, We can install libgmerlin-avdec2 using apt by running the following command:

sudo apt -y install libgmerlin-avdec2

Install libgmerlin-avdec2 Using aptitude

If you want to follow this method, you might need to install aptitude first since aptitude is usually not installed by default on Ubuntu. Update apt database with aptitude using the following command.

sudo aptitude update

After updating apt database, We can install libgmerlin-avdec2 using aptitude by running the following command:

sudo aptitude -y install libgmerlin-avdec2

How To Uninstall libgmerlin-avdec2 on Ubuntu

To uninstall only the libgmerlin-avdec2 package we can use the following command:

sudo apt-get remove libgmerlin-avdec2

Uninstall libgmerlin-avdec2 And Its Dependencies

To uninstall libgmerlin-avdec2 and its dependencies that are no longer needed by Ubuntu, we can use the command below:

sudo apt-get -y autoremove libgmerlin-avdec2

Remove libgmerlin-avdec2 Configurations and Data

To remove libgmerlin-avdec2 configuration and data from Ubuntu we can use the following command:

sudo apt-get -y purge libgmerlin-avdec2

Remove libgmerlin-avdec2 configuration, data, and all of its dependencies

We can use the following command to remove libgmerlin-avdec2 configurations, data and all of its dependencies, we can use the following command:

sudo apt-get -y autoremove --purge libgmerlin-avdec2
